今天 用C# MySql做项目的时候 遇到了 unable to convert MySQL date/time value to System.DateTime 这样的异常错误,这个原因是因为:表里的日期字段存在00-00-00 00:00:00这样的时间,所以在进行比较的时候就会出现这样的错误。在网上找了种方法看了下有时可行有时是不可行的,在网上的方式是这样的如下:

allow zero datetime=true" providerName="MySql.Data.MySqlClient"/> 最后我自己的解决方法是给他设定一个默认的时间,如:1976-01-01 00:00:00